Transaction 61e158ba58b9667d548c4d394c81f7ef52b53e79ae6f3187ab8c2aff5ebcf316

1 Input
2 Outputs
  • 61e158ba58b9667d548c4d394c81f7ef52b53e79ae6f3187ab8c2aff5ebcf316:0
  • value  3634176
    address  3Qowrk8u41wVjrFERXZDkrUkgESWcks495
  • 61e158ba58b9667d548c4d394c81f7ef52b53e79ae6f3187ab8c2aff5ebcf316:1
  • value  106930828
    address  14oFvGLHN4opsimP6oYBkR9pBihyJJK14c